FRUIT PIZZA 
1 1/2 c. flour
1/4 c. sugar
1/4 c. butter
1/4 c. vegetable oil
3 tbsp. cold water
Vegetable cooking spray

FILLING:

6 oz. cream cheese
1/4 c. sugar
1/2 tsp. vanilla
1 1/2 c. strawberries (sliced thin)
3 kiwi, peeled and sliced
1/2 c. blueberries
1 c. sliced peaches
1/2 c. halved grapes

GLAZE:

1 tsp. cornstarch
1 tbsp. water
1/4 c. orange juice
3 tbsp. powdered sugar

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Combine flour and sugar. Cut in butter to make coarse meal. Stir in oil with fork until moistened. Stir in water 1 tablespoon at a time until dough leaves side of bowl and forms a ball.

Shape dough into a ball directly on baking sheet. With lightly floured rolling pin, roll pastry into 11 inch circle. Bake until light browned, 12-14 minutes. Cool completely.

Beat cream cheese, sugar and vanilla until smooth. Spread on crust. Arrange fruit attractively over pizza.

Glaze: Cook all ingredients over medium heat until boiling, stir constantly. Cook and stir for 1 minute longer. Cool. Spoon over pizza.

Note: You may substitute your favorite fruits.
